Arama butonu
Bu konudaki kullanıcılar: 1 misafir
8
Cevap
690
Tıklama
0
Öne Çıkarma
müşteriye mail gitsin ancak aynı anda da admine bilgilendirme maili gitsin
N
11 yıl
Çavuş
Konu Sahibi

Merhaba.aşağıdaki kodlarla müşteriye mail gönderiyorum ama ben aynı zamanda da admine sadece bir adet rezervasyonunuz var yazan bir mail yollatmak istiyorum.aynı anda tek içeriği iki mail adresine yollatıyorum ama aynı anda iki farklı maile iki farklı içerik nasıl yollatırım? kodlarım aşağıda:

require("class.phpmailer.php"); // PHPMailer dosyamızı çağırıyoruz
$mail = new PHPMailer(); // Sınıfımızı $mail değişkenine atadık

$mail->IsSMTP(); // Mailimizin SMTP ile gönderileceğini belirtiyoruz
$mail->From = "info@site.com"; //Gönderen kısmında yer alacak e-mail adresi
$mail->Sender = "info@site.com";
$mail->ReplyTo = "info@site.com";
$mail->FromName = "site";
$mail->Host = "mail.site.com"; //SMTP server adresi
$mail->SMTPAuth = true; //SMTP server'a kullanıcı adı ile bağlanılcağını belirtiyoruz
$mail->Username = "info@site.com"; //SMTP kullanıcı adı
$mail->Password = " "; //SMTP şifre
$mail->WordWrap = 50;
$mail->IsHTML(true); //Mailimizin HTML formatında hazırlanacağını bildiriyoruz.
$mail->Subject = "konu"; // Konu

$mail->AddAddress("$email"); // Mail gönderilecek adresleri ekliyoruz.
$mail->Body = $usermail;

if ($mail->Send()) echo "Mail gönderildi";
else echo "Mail gönderimi başarısız";

DH forumlarında vakit geçirmekten keyif alıyor gibisin ancak giriş yapmadığını görüyoruz.

Üye olduğunda özel mesaj gönderebilir, beğendiğin konuları favorilerine ekleyip takibe alabilir ve daha önce gezdiğin konulara hızlıca erişebilirsin.

Üye Ol Şimdi Değil



C
11 yıl
Teğmen

Aynı kodu kullanıp içeriği istediğin gibi değiştireceksin, elinde zaten kod var ikinci bir maili nasıl atarım diye soruyorsun?


Bu mesaja 2 cevap geldi.

Bu mesajda bahsedilenler: @nco_90000
M
11 yıl
Yarbay

mailAtanMetod(mailTo,mailFrom,mailSubject .... parametreler ) ===> Bu metodu iki defa cagir ?
Ya da kullandigin API mail alanina virgul ya da ; kullanarak ekleme yapmana izin veriyorsa en guzel cozum o olur.



N
11 yıl
Çavuş
Konu Sahibi

quote:

Orijinalden alıntı: CatchFire

Aynı kodu kullanıp içeriği istediğin gibi değiştireceksin, elinde zaten kod var ikinci bir maili nasıl atarım diye soruyorsun?

ikinci kodu eklediğimde sayfa boş çıkıyor.hiçbir işlem yapmıyor.sorunumda bu zaten.Nasıl iki defa bu kodu peşpeşe çalıştırabilirim?


Bu mesaja 1 cevap geldi.
P
11 yıl
Yüzbaşı

Aşağı da yer aldığı şekilde denediğinde göndermesi gerekiyor.
$mail->From = array( 'test@test.com', 'test2@test.com' );


Bu mesaja 1 cevap geldi.
C
11 yıl
Teğmen

quote:

Orijinalden alıntı: prosel

Aşağı da yer aldığı şekilde denediğinde göndermesi gerekiyor.
$mail->From = array( 'test@test.com', 'test2@test.com' );

Arkadaş aynı anda iki maile iki farklı içerik demiş, sizin dediğiniz şekilde gönderir ama aynı içerik gider.



 
require("class.phpmailer.php"); // PHPMailer dosyamızı çağırıyoruz
$mail = new PHPMailer(); // Sınıfımızı $mail değişkenine atadık

$mail2 = new PHPMailer(); //aşağıdaki aynı ayarları $mail2 içinde uygularsan ikinci bir maile farklı içerik gönderebilirsin



$mail->IsSMTP(); // Mailimizin SMTP ile gönderileceğini belirtiyoruz
$mail->From = "info@site.com"; //Gönderen kısmında yer alacak e-mail adresi
$mail->Sender = "info@site.com";
$mail->ReplyTo = "info@site.com";
$mail->FromName = "site";
$mail->Host = "mail.site.com"; //SMTP server adresi
$mail->SMTPAuth = true; //SMTP server'a kullanıcı adı ile bağlanılcağını belirtiyoruz
$mail->Username = "info@site.com"; //SMTP kullanıcı adı
$mail->Password = " "; //SMTP şifre
$mail->WordWrap = 50;
$mail->IsHTML(true); //Mailimizin HTML formatında hazırlanacağını bildiriyoruz.
$mail->Subject = "konu"; // Konu

$mail->AddAddress("$email"); // Mail gönderilecek adresleri ekliyoruz.
$mail->Body = $usermail;

if ($mail->Send()) echo "Mail gönderildi";
else echo "Mail gönderimi başarısız";


Bu mesaja 1 cevap geldi.
C
11 yıl
Yüzbaşı

addAddress'in altına

$mail->addBCC('asd@asd.com');

Ekleyebilirsin. Gizli bilgi olarak mail ikinci şahısa da gider.


Bu mesaja 1 cevap geldi.
N
11 yıl
Çavuş
Konu Sahibi

çok teşekkür ederim.catchfirenin yöntemi ile çözdüm.diğer arkadaslarada ilgileri için tşk ederim


Bu mesaja 1 cevap geldi.
S
11 yıl
Er

bence gereksiz boşa uğraşmış olacaksın
$mail -> AddBCC ('gonderilecek_mail', 'unvan');
kodu yardımıyla istediğin kadar ek mail gönderimi yapabilirsin.




Bu mesajda bahsedilenler: @nco_90000
DH Mobil uygulaması ile devam edin. Mobil tarayıcınız ile mümkün olanların yanı sıra, birçok yeni ve faydalı özelliğe erişin. Gizle ve güncelleme çıkana kadar tekrar gösterme.